Reseeding Service in Ventura County, CA

Reseeding services involve planting new grass seed to restore or improve the appearance and health of a lawn or landscaped area. This process is commonly requested for lawns that have become thin, patchy, or damaged due to heavy foot traffic, drought, pests, or seasonal changes. Property owners often seek reseeding to achieve a lush, even, and healthy turf, especially when preparing for outdoor activities or enhancing curb appeal. Before requesting reseeding, it’s helpful to understand the current condition of the soil, the type of grass best suited for the climate, and any specific lawn issues that need addressing to ensure successful results.

Projects covered by reseeding services can range from patching small bare spots to rejuvenating entire lawns. It is also used to improve the density of existing grass or to introduce new grass varieties that are better adapted to local conditions. Homeowners should consider factors such as the best time of year for reseeding, soil preparation requirements, and ongoing maintenance needs to support healthy grass growth. Proper planning and understanding of these elements can help ensure the lawn’s revitalization meets expectations and provides lasting beauty and functionality.

FAQ

Reseeding Service Questions

What is reseeding service? Reseeding involves planting new grass seed to repair or improve lawn areas that are thin, bare, or damaged.

When should reseeding be done? Reseeding is typically performed during the growing season when conditions are favorable for grass growth, such as spring or early fall.

What types of lawns benefit from reseeding? Lawns with patchy, thinning, or worn areas can benefit from reseeding to restore a lush, even appearance.

How does reseeding improve a lawn? Reseeding helps fill in bare spots, thickens grass, and promotes healthier, more resilient turf overall.
